Valkannadi is an intriguing study of one man's struggle with inherited mental health issues, framed against the backdrop of an ayurvedic asylum. The pacing is deliberate, allowing you to sink into Appunni's world, which feels both claustrophobic and liberating at times. The performances, though subtle, reveal layers of complexity that resonate deeply, especially as Appunni interacts with fellow patients and the staff. There's a tangible atmosphere created by the setting, almost as if the asylum itself is a character. The use of practical effects is minimal but impactful, emphasizing the rawness of the emotional journey. It’s distinct in its quiet exploration of healing and the nuances of mental health, capturing both despair and hope without resorting to melodrama.
